This talk explores the theme of reactive pattern matching for the F programming language as part of the Variations in F research project. It discusses how modern programming languages can better support the development of concurrent and reactive programs through rich libraries. By examining design patterns like tasks, threads, and active objects, we highlight the importance of effective language features that can simplify the encoding of complex reactive behavior, aiming to improve programmer productivity and program correctness in concurrent environments.
